There are many dating sites and every one of them is different in some way. I used dating sites extensively until I met Miss Helen in December 2020. Before that time, I don't remember any dating sites letting guys choose a weight range, but I do remember at least one site allowing guys to choose preferences for body type (such as skinny, athletic, "curvy," etc.) But, of course, what you get depends on the honesty of women when creating their profiles, and body type is probably the most misrepresented feature on profiles.

There’s no weight filter because the app doesn’t ask for your weight when you create an account (so that they don’t lose users aka money)
But you can filter on physical activity and diet preferences which is a good way to weed out the excessively unhealthy cases
It won’t remove all of them but to be fair anyone can lie on a dating app about height weight or anything else
